delete fdb
Description
This command is used to delete a static entry from the forwarding database.
Format
delete fdb <vlan_name 32> <macaddr>
Parameters
<vlan_name 32> - The name of the VLAN on which the MAC address resides. The maximum
name length is 32.
<macaddr> - The multicast MAC address to be deleted from the static forwarding table.
Restrictions
Only Administrators, Operators and Power-Users can issue this command.
Example
To delete a static FDB entry:
DGS-3000-26TC:admin#delete fdb default 00-00-00-00-01-02
Command: delete fdb default 00-00-00-00-01-02
Success.
DGS-3000-26TC:admin#

clear fdb
Description
This command is used to clear the Switch's forwarding database for dynamically learned MAC
addresses.
Format
clear fdb [vlan <vlan_name 32> | port <port> | all]
Parameters
vlan - Clears the FDB entry by specifying the VLAN name.
<vlan_name 32> - The name of the VLAN on which the MAC address resides. The maximum
name length is 32.
port - Clears the FDB entry by specifying the port number.
<port> - The port number corresponding to the MAC destination address. The switch will
always forward traffic to the specified device through this port.
all - Clears all dynamic entries in the Switch's forwarding database.
